ADHD Medication Names
Stimulants are the most commonly prescribed type of medication healthcare providers prescribe for ADHD. They boost the amount of neurotransmitters, which assist in controlling your impulsivity and focus in your brain.
These medications are available in chewable or liquid form, as well as immediate-release and prolonged-release tablets. Short-acting stimulants last between six and eight hours whereas long-acting stimulants can last for up to sixteen hours.
Adderall
Adderall is an amphetamine- and dextroamphetamine-containing central nervous system stimulant. It is used to treat generic adhd medications (ADHD) and the disorder known as narcolepsy. It works by altering the amount of certain natural substances, including dopamine and norepinephrine in the brain. It is also known for reducing appetite.
It is a controlled substance and should only be used under the supervision of a physician. It is available in tablet and extended-release capsule forms. It is usually prescribed in doses of between 5 and 30 milligrams, and the dosage is adjusted on a weekly basis until it reaches the desired results. The medication may cause adverse effects like headaches, insomnia and stomach discomfort. In rare cases it can cause an increase in blood pressure and heart rate.

A doctor may prescribe Adderall to children three years old and over. As a side-effect young children could experience an appetite suppression or a decrease in growth. In addition, they may not be able to tolerate the adverse effects.
Adderall is sometimes prescribed to teenagers and adults with ADHD. This medication can aid in improving concentration and decrease the impulsivity. It can also aid in sleep disorders and narcolepsy.
It is not recommended to take Adderall during pregnancy. Studies in animals have shown that it can adversely affect the foetus. This medication can increase the risk of premature birth and low weight at birth and withdrawal symptoms among infants. Talk to your doctor prior to taking Adderall during pregnancy.

Methylphenidate
Methylphenidate is a central nervous system stimulant that is the drug of choice for att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D). It's also used to treat the symptoms of narcolepsy. Doctors prescribe it as immediate-release tablets or capsules that have extended-release, depending on the patient's needs and the risk of adverse side effects. It's available in several brands, including Concerta, Adderall, Ritalin, and Vyvanse. Cotempla XR ODT (Jornay) is available in chewable, long-acting form and as an orally disintegrating tablet. It's important to keep this medication where people aren't able to reach it. Like all medicines, methylphenidate may cause adverse effects, but they're not common and are usually seen in less than one in 100 people. Methylphenidate could increase blood pressure and pulse rates, which is why you should be monitored by your doctor. It can also slow down a child's growth, although this is only a problem for one of 10 children.
Methylphenidate is known to interact with certain medications including monoamine oxidase inhibitors (MAOIs). These include isocarboxazid and linezolid, methylene blue, phenelzine, rasagiline and tranylcypromine. MAOIs can also interact with certain antidepressants. Inform your doctor if are taking any of these medications prior to starting methylphenidate.

Methamphetamine
Crystal meth or methamphetamine is a white solid with an odorless, bitter taste. It is typically smoked or injected intravenously. It is a stimulant and is used illegally to enhance performance, weight loss, to increase sexual activity and as a recreational substance. Methamphetamine can have serious psychological and physical effects. It can trigger an increase in heart rate and bloodpressure, euphoria and paranoia as also hallucinations and aggression. It also causes cognitive changes, including memory loss and impaired verbal learning. Regular use can cause severe dental issues and skin abscesses. It could also lead to dependence and psychotic symptoms.
Meth abuse is an important public health issue, especially among young people. The drug is made in illegal laboratories, which are dangerous because of the toxic chemicals and danger of explosion. Additionally mixing drugs can increase the risk of serious injuries.
